We have the ideal solution for missing teeth

Dental implant placement could be one of your options if you have missing teeth. A dental implant is a permanent solution for a missing tooth that provides cosmetic benefits. A dental implant is unique in the fact that it replaces both the root and crown of the tooth.

Tooth implants are versatile

A tooth implant dentist uses dental implant procedures in a variety of scenarios. If you only have one missing tooth, you can get one implant with a beautiful, natural-looking crown. If you are missing several adjacent teeth, you could get two implants to anchor a dental bridge. If you are missing most of your teeth on one arch, you may be a good candidate for an implant-stabilized fixed denture.

Some patients are missing all of their teeth. If this is your situation, let’s discuss a full mouth reconstruction. The dental implant procedure can literally give you back your entire smile.

How long does the procedure take?

Depending on the condition of your mouth and jaw, you may be able to get your dental implant and crown the same day. This would make it a one-day event.

Many people, however, need a longer timeline so the posts can mesh with your jawbone. If this is the case for you, it should not discourage you. This ensures that your dental implant procedure will be successful.

If healing is required, you can wear a temporary crown or denture until your tooth implants have healed enough to support your final restoration.
